Account Recovery — Sweeprite Retention Sweeper (Harlowe Systems). If the sweeper's service account is locked after three failed rotations, do not re-run the purge queue; stale tombstones will be re-marked and the 90-day retention window resets. Instead, pause the sweeper via the Calmwater console, confirm the last successful sweep timestamp, and restore the account from the sealed recovery bundle. The bundle unlocks only with the passphrase kept by the custodian, reproduced here for continuity.

vault phrase of kajef-tafog = wenox-briix

## Configuration

QuillNest enforces role-based access at the page level. Plugins inherit the caller's role; never escalate. Declare required roles in `plugin.toml` under `[access]`. Role checks hit the central grants service, configured via `.env`: set `GRANTS_URL` and `ROLE_CACHE_TTL`. Your plugin authenticates to the grants service with a token defined on the following line:

env line for kadup-tajep: LEDGER_TOKEN13=273d61bdbefd6

When the Mirelock user-profile store hits shard capacity, follow the resharding runbook in the Opsfell wiki: drain writes from the hot shard, snapshot, and replay into the new ring. If the resharding job aborts, the coordinator account may lock itself as a safety measure. Account recovery is required before retrying, since a half-applied ring map will corrupt lookups. Use the on-call recovery flow in the Mirelock console; it verifies your rotation assignment, then prompts for the passphrase. Enter exactly the phrase shown below.

unlock words, fawig-bagef: olidor-holir-istox-holath-tamys-quenion-giliel